Abudhabi, Sept 23  The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) owned by bollywood star Shahrukh Khan and  Mumbai Indians (MI) owned by managing director of Reliance Industries Ltd. Mukesh Ambani  were challenging each other in the second match of Indian Premier League (IPL) which began at Sheikh Zayed stadium in Abudhabi of United Arab Emirates (UAE). 


Mumbai Indians (MI) have downed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R)   22 times in 28 IPL matches, including twice at the same venue last year.

After the toss KKR team chose to ball. 

The match was in progress with both the teams striving for the victory.
